Iowa Fire Safe Cigarette Certification

Published by data.iowa.gov | State of Iowa | Metadata Last Checked: February 21, 2026 | Last Modified: 2026-02-17
Pursuant to Iowa Code Chapter 101B, The Cigarette Fire Safety Standards Act, and Iowa Administrative Code 661—Chapter 61 (101B), cigarettes shall not be sold or offered for sale to any person in Iowa unless the cigarettes have been tested in accordance with the test method prescribed in Iowa Code § 101B.4, the cigarettes meet the performance standard specified in Iowa Code § 101B.4, a written certification has been filed by the manufacturer with the department, and the cigarettes have been marked in accordance with Iowa Code § 101B.7. This dataset includes past and current certifications of brand styles approved for sale in Iowa.
